Oracle数据库速成指南:从基础到高级实战

版权申诉
0 下载量 27 浏览量 更新于2024-07-04 收藏 355KB DOCX 举报
Oracle数据库学习日记提供了一个详尽的入门指南,涵盖了Oracle数据库的基础操作到高级管理的实用技能。该文档以清晰的步骤和实例来阐述了以下几个关键知识点: 1. 基本使用: - 常用命令:包括Connect/Disconnect用于数据库连接与断开,PL/SQL配置,如客户端配置文件、数据库监听助手等。 - Oracle客户端管理:涉及修改密码(如Passw[ord]命令),显示登录用户(Show命令),清屏(Clear)以及退出(Exit)操作。 - 文件操作和交互式命令:介绍如何执行文件操作以及设置环境变量。 2. 用户管理: - 用户创建、修改和删除:Createuser、Password修改、Dropuser等操作。 - 权限管理和口令管理:包括赋予和收回权限、Profile的管理、账户解锁、终止口令和查看口令历史。 - Profile文件的管理,包括删除操作。 3. 数据类型: - 字符型:包括Char定长字符、Varchar2变长字符和Clob字符大对象。 - 数值型:如Number类型的使用。 - 日期类型:Date的一般日期格式和timestamp的精确时间表示。 - 图片类型:Blob支持存储图片、视频和声音。 4. 表格管理: - 表的创建、修改和删除,以及字段的操作,如添加、修改长度、删除和重命名。 - 插入数据,包括全字段、部分字段和空值的处理。 - 查询操作:如查询表结构、指定列、取消重复行、使用别名、算术表达式和NVL函数处理NULL值。 5. 简单表查询: - 查询基础操作,如获取表结构、特定列或全部列,以及利用Distinct功能去除重复行。 - 复制数据、使用列别名提高查询易读性,以及算术运算和NULL值处理技巧。 通过这份学习总结,读者可以系统地掌握Oracle数据库的基本操作,为深入学习和实际项目应用打下坚实的基础。无论是初学者还是有一定经验的开发者,都能从中找到适合自己的学习路径。